Abstract:
Shaken Baby Syndrome is still not necessarily recognised as abuse on its own. It is still possible to hear, both from the general population and from some carers, that anyone is likely to shake their baby because of parental exhaustion, for example. Shaken Baby Syndrome is, however, very often associated with other forms of physical abuse, and is considered by the High Authority on Health to be abuse in its own right. Alma B., a nurse in a paediatric ward, talks about her experience of shaken baby syndrome.
